Material Prayers and Maternity in Early Modern Italy: Signed, Sealed, Delivered
Novella 217 of Franco Sacchetti’s Il Trecentonovelle begins with a young married woman, seven months pregnant, who had undergone much pain and frustration to have her previous children. Afraid for her own well-being, as well as that of her unborn child during the pregnancy and birth, she seeks out ‘legends of Saint Margaret, medicines, brevi, and every other thing’.2 In other words, all the usual items available to a pregnant woman to allay her fears and pain. How might the resources used by the young woman in Sacchetti’s story illuminate actual practices and objects in early modern Italy, thus allowing us to better understand women’s lives?
